How to make chocolate cake pops. 1. Bake the cake: Bake your cake according to the recipe and allow to fully cool. 2. Add the frosting and mix: Spoon the baked cake into a large mixing bowl. Add 1/2 of the container of frosting. Using the full container makes the cake pops a bit too soft and harder to work with once we dip them in chocolate.

Stir in the frosting, mixing until the crumble forms into a small ball and sticks together. 16 ounces pre-made chocolate frosting. Scoop into 1½ inch balls and roll into a round shape. Place the shaped balls into a large bowl and refrigerate for about 30 minutes. In a medium microwave-safe bowl, melt the chocolate.

In a large bowl add 1 package of chocolate cake mix, 1 1/4 cup water, 1/3 cup vegetable oil, and 3 eggs. Using an electric hand mixer to combine all the ingredients together. Now spray a 9×13 inch baking pan with non-stick spray and pour the cake batter in. Bake at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for about 30-35 minutes.
